Tributyltin azide

Tributyltin azide is an organotin compound. It is usually synthesized from tributyltin chloride and sodium azide.

Diphenyldichloromethane

Diphenyldichloromethane is used in the synthesis of tetraphenylethylenediphenylmethane imine hydrochloride and benzoic anhydride.
